PDD
Planned Development District
It is the intent of the Planned Development Districts to allow flexibility in development and require the use of innovative site planning techniques resulting in developments with improved design, character, and quality which preserve natural and scenic open spaces. A PDD is characterized by a plan that incorporates residential housing of different types and densities, as well as compatible commercial, institutional and industrial development. Furthermore, a PDD allows for the establishment of dimensional standards, such as setbacks, lot sizes, height and bulk that are unique to the property in order to accommodate the allowed land uses. These requirements are established for the general purpose of promoting and protecting the public health, safety, and general welfare.
